Indianapolis (/ˌɪndiəˈnæpəlɪs/),[10][11][12] often shortened to Indy, is the state cap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Indiana and the seat of Marion County. According to 2018 est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au, the consolidated population of Indianapolis and Marion County was 876,862.[13] The “balance” population, which excludes semi-autonomous municipalities in Marion County, was 867,125.[14] It is the 17th most populous city in the U.S. The Indianapolis metropolitan area is the 34th most populous metropolitan statistical area in the U.S., with 2,048,703 residents.[15] Its combined statistical area ranks 28th, with a population of 2,431,361.[16] Indianapolis covers 368 square miles (950 km2), making it the 16th largest city by land area in the U.S.

If you smell a musty odor from your AC, there is likely mold in your system someplace, and blowing the spores into your home will trigger it to spread out and also make your family really sick. Nevertheless, if you see a strong burning smell, there is a likelihood you may have a problem with the electrical wiring or the insulation around it in the system.

If you discover that you’ve had to repair numerous elements of your system or unit in the last couple of months, it may be time to think about replacement.
Your specialist should be able to advise you on the overall state of your system. While we comprehend that it is not always right away in the budget to change a system, if your old unit or system is hopping along requiring lots of repair work, it is likely more economical to go ahead with the replacement.
